Cinnamon-Spiced Roasted Apples

cinnamon spiced roasted apples recipe
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Granny Smith or Honeycrisp) 4 medium
Brown sugar 1/4 cup
Ground cinnamon 1 teaspoon
Ground nutmeg 1/4 teaspoon
Unsalted butter 2 tablespoons
Chopped pecans (optional) 1/4 cup
Vanilla extract 1 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into rounds or wedges and place them in a baking dish.
  3. In a small bowl, mix together the brown s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g, and vanilla extract. Drizzle over the apples and toss to coat.
  4. Dot the top with pieces of butter and sprinkle with chopped pecans if using.
  5. Roast in the o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the apples are tender and caramelized, stirring halfway through.
  6. Serve warm as a side or dessert. Enjoy!

Maple Drizzled Roasted Apples

maple roasted apples delight

Maple Drizzled Roasted Apples are a delightful sweet side dish perfect for autumn dinners. These roasted apples are enhanced with the rich flavor of maple syrup, creating a warm and inviting dessert that pairs beautifully with savory main courses. They are easy to prepare, making them a great addition to your seasonal menu.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(like Fuji or Pink Lady) 4 medium
Maple syrup 1/3 cup
Ground cinnamon 1 teaspo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on
Unsalted butter 2 tablespoons
Chopped walnuts (optional) 1/4 cup

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and cut the apples into wedges or rounds, and arrange them in a baking dish.
  3. In a small bowl, combine the maple syrup, cinnamon, and sea salt. Pour over the apples and toss to coat.
  4. Dot with pieces of butter and sprinkle chopped walnuts if desired.
  5. Roast in the oven for about 20-25 minutes, until the apples are tender and caramelized, stirring halfway through.
  6. Serve warm, either as a side dish or a dessert. Enjoy!

Savory Herb and Garlic Roasted Apples

savory garlic roasted apples

Savory Herb and Garlic Roasted Apples are a unique and delightful side dish that combine the natural sweetness of apples with the aromatic flavors of herbs and garlic. This dish offers a savory twist on traditional roasted apples, making it a perfect accompaniment for roasted meats or hearty autumn meals.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(like Granny Smith) 4 medium
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Fresh thyme leaves 1 tablespoon
Fresh rosemary, chopped 1 teaspoon
Garlic cloves, minced 3 cloves
Sea salt 1/2 teaspoon
Black pepper 1/4 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ges, placing them in a large mixing bowl.
  3. Drizzle olive oil over the apples, then add thyme, rosemary, garlic, salt, and pepper. Toss until evenly coated.
  4. Spread the seasoned apples in a single layer on a baking sheet.
  5. Roast in the oven for 25-30 minutes, turning halfway, until tender and golden brown.
  6. Serve warm as a savory side dish to complement your favorite autumn meals. Enjoy!

Cranberry-Walnut Roasted Apples

cranberry walnut roasted apples recipe

Cranberry-Walnut Roasted Apples are a delightful side dish that beautifully combines the sweet and tart flavors of cranberries with the rich, nutty crunch of walnuts. This autumn-inspired recipe is perfect for enhancing any holiday dinner or cozy gathering, as it pairs wonderfully with roasted meats and savory entrees.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Honeycrisp) 4 medium
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Dried cranberries 3/4 cup
Walnuts, chopped 1/2 cup
Honey 2 tablespoons
Cinnamon 1 teaspoon
Sea salt 1/2 teaspoon
Black pepper 1/4 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ges and add them to a large mixing bowl.
  3. Drizzle with olive oil, then add cranberries, walnuts, honey, cinnamon, salt, and pepper. Toss until well coated.
  4. Arrange the apple mixture in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  5. Roast in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the apples are tender and slightly caramelized.
  6. Serve warm as a festive side dish alongside your favorite autumn meals. Enjoy!

Balsamic Glazed Roasted Apples

balsamic glazed roasted apples

Balsamic Glazed Roasted Apples are a perfect blend of sweet and tangy flavors, making them an exquisite autumn side dish that pairs well with pork, chicken, or roasted vegetables. The balsamic glaze adds a sophisticated touch, elevating the humble apple to a delightful accompaniment that brightens any dinner table during the fall season.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Granny Smith) 4 medium
Balsamic vinegar 1/4 cup
Brown sugar 2 tablespoons
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Fresh thyme leaves 2 teaspoons
Cinnamon 1/2 teaspo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ine balsamic vinegar, brown sugar, olive oil, thyme, cinnamon, and salt. Whisk until well blended.
  4. Toss the apple wedges in the balsamic mixture until coated evenly.
  5. Arrange the apples in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  6. Roast for 25-30 minutes, or until the apples are tender and caramelized.
  7. Serve warm and enjoy this tangy-sweet side dish with your favorite autumn entrees.

Honey and Thyme Roasted Apples

honey thyme roasted apples recipe

Honey and Thyme Roasted Apples are a delightful autumn side dish that beautifully balances sweetness and the earthy flavor of fresh thyme. This simple yet elegant recipe highlights the natural sweetness of the apples, making them a perfect complement to roasted meats or a flavorful addition to salads.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Honeycrisp) 4 medium
Honey 1/4 cup
Olive oil 2 tablespoons
Fresh thyme leaves 2 teaspoons
Lemon juice 1 tablespo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on
Cinnamon 1/2 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a large bowl, whisk together honey, olive oil, thyme, lemon juice, salt, and cinnamon.
  4. Add the apple wedges to the bowl and toss until evenly coated.
  5. Spread the apples in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  6. Roast for 20-25 minutes, until the apples are tender and golden brown.
  7. Serve warm and enjoy the harmonious flavors of honey and thyme!

Brown Sugar and Nutmeg Roasted Apples

aromatic roasted spiced apples

Brown Sugar and Nutmeg Roasted Apples are a comforting and aromatic side dish that captures the essence of autumn in every bite. The rich sweetness of brown sugar combined with the warm spice of nutmeg enhances the natural flavor of the apples, making them a delightful accompaniment to savory dishes or a tasty dessert on their own.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Fuji) 4 medium
Brown sugar 1/4 cup
Butter 2 tablespoons
Ground nutmeg 1/2 teaspoon
Vanilla extract 1 teaspo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on
Lemon juice 1 tablespo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a bowl, mix together brown sugar, melted butter, nutmeg, vanilla extract, sea salt, and lemon juice.
  4. Toss the apple wedges in the mixture until well coated.
  5. Arrange the apples on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per in a single layer.
  6. Roast for 25-30 minutes, until the apples are tender and caramelized.
  7. Serve warm and savor the delightful combination of flavors!

Ginger and Orange Roasted Apples

ginger orange roasted apples delight

Ginger and Orange Roasted Apples are a vibrant and zesty side dish that perfectly embodies the flavors of fall. The warm spice of ginger paired with the bright citrus notes of orange creates a invigorating contrast to the sweetness of the apples, making them an excellent complement to roast meats or a festive addition to any autumn dinner table.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Granny Smith) 4 medium
Fresh ginger, grated 1 tablespoon
Orange juice 1/4 cup
Orange zest 1 teaspoon
Cinnamon 1/2 teaspoon
Honey or maple syrup 2 tablespoons
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a bowl, combine grated ginger, orange juice, orange zest, cinnamon, honey (or maple syrup), olive oil, and sea salt.
  4. Toss the apple wedges in the mixture until they are evenly coated.
  5. Arrange the apples on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per in a single layer.
  6. Roast for 25-30 minutes, until the apples are tender and slightly caramelized.
  7. Serve warm and enjoy the delightful tangy sweetness!

Cheddar and Bacon Roasted Apples

savory roasted apples recipe

Cheddar and Bacon Roasted Apples are a savory twist on traditional roasted apples that make for a delicious and unexpected side dish during the autumn season. The combination of sharp cheddar cheese and crispy bacon adds a rich, umami flavor to the sweet and tender roasted apples, creating a perfect balance that pairs beautifully with hearty roast meats.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Honeycrisp) 4 medium
Cheddar cheese, shredded 1 cup
Cooked bacon, crumbled 4 strips
Olive oil 1 tablespoon
Maple syrup 2 tablespoons
Black pepper 1/4 teaspoon
Sea salt 1/4 teaspo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a bowl, toss the apple wedges with olive oil, maple syrup, black pepper, and sea salt until coated.
  4. Arrange the apple wedges on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  5. Sprinkle the crumbled bacon and shredded cheddar cheese evenly over the apples.
  6. Roast in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the apples are tender and the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  7. Serve warm as a savory side dish and enjoy!

Vanilla Bean Roasted Apples

aromatic vanilla bean dessert

Vanilla Bean Roasted Apples are a delightful and aromatic dessert that captures the essence of fall. The natural sweetness of the apples is enhanced with the warm, creamy flavor of vanilla beans and a hint of cinnamon, making these roasted apples a perfect treat for your autumn dinner table. Serve them war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or alongside a slice of pie for a decadent dessert experience.

Ingredients Quantity
Apples (such as Fuji or Granny Smith) 4 medium
Vanilla bean 1, split and seeds scraped
Brown sugar 1/4 cup
Cinnamon 1 teaspoon
Butter 2 tablespoons
Lemon juice 1 tablespoon

Cooking Steps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Core and slice the apples into thick wedges.
  3. In a bowl, mix the brown sugar, vanilla bean seeds, cinnamon, and lemon juice together.
  4. Coat each apple wedge in the sugar mixture and place them in a baking dish.
  5. Dot the apples with butter and pour any remaining sugar mixture over them.
  6. Roast in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the apples are tender and caramelized.
  7. Serve warm, optionally with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ream. Enjoy!
